Understanding the Aging Gut: What Happens to Your Stomach Lining?

The stomach is a remarkable organ, protected by a mucosal lining that withstands the highly acidic environment required for digestion. However, as people age, this protective layer can become compromised. The term for the gradual, age-related decline in tissue health is often discussed, but specifically for the stomach, the thinning is typically driven by underlying conditions rather than simply advancing years.

The most prominent cause of a thinned stomach lining is chronic inflammation, a condition known as gastritis. This inflammation, if left untreated over many years, can lead to atrophic gastritis, where the glands within the stomach lining that produce acid and other digestive substances are gradually destroyed. This process reduces the stomach's protective capabilities and its overall functionality.

The Culprit Behind Atrophic Gastritis: H. pylori

The most common cause of chronic atrophic gastritis is a long-standing infection with the bacterium Helicobacter pylori (H. pylori). While this infection often occurs in childhood, it can persist for decades, causing low-grade, persistent inflammation. Older adults, who may have been exposed to poorer sanitation conditions earlier in life, are more likely to have a chronic H. pylori infection that has progressed over time. This chronic infection is considered a major contributing factor to the atrophic changes seen in the elderly stomach.

The Dual Threat: NSAIDs and H. pylori

Beyond bacterial infection, another significant risk factor for thinning and damage to the stomach lining is the long-term use of certain medications. Nonsteroidal anti-inflammatory drugs (NSAIDs), such as ibuprofen and naproxen, are known to irritate and break down the stomach's protective barrier. For older adults, who are more likely to take NSAIDs for conditions like arthritis, the combination of a chronic H. pylori infection and regular NSAID use dramatically increases the risk of gastritis, ulcers, and further thinning of the stomach lining.

Symptoms of a Thinning Stomach Lining

A thinned stomach lining from atrophic gastritis can manifest in several ways, though it may not cause any noticeable symptoms in its early stages. When symptoms do occur, they are often a result of complications such as reduced stomach acid (hypochlorhydria) or nutrient malabsorption. Common symptoms include:

  • Abdominal pain or discomfort
  • Feeling full or bloated after eating a small amount of food
  • Nausea and vomiting
  • Loss of appetite and unintended weight loss
  • Anemia due to vitamin B12 or iron deficiency, which can cause fatigue, paleness, or shortness of breath

The Health Consequences of Gastric Atrophy

When the stomach lining thins and acid production decreases, it has cascading effects on overall health. The stomach's role in absorbing certain nutrients is compromised, most notably vitamin B12. This can lead to pernicious anemia, a condition characterized by a deficiency in red blood cells. Furthermore, low stomach acid allows for bacterial overgrowth in the small intestine, which can interfere with the absorption of other nutrients and cause digestive upset like bloating and diarrhea. Chronic atrophic gastritis is also considered a precancerous condition, increasing the risk of gastric cancer over time.

Prevention and Management Strategies

Fortunately, there are actionable steps older adults can take to protect their stomach lining and mitigate the risks associated with age-related changes. Management focuses on treating underlying causes and adopting supportive lifestyle habits.

A Comparison of Protective Measures

Strategy Mechanism Key Action Steps
Dietary Changes Reduces irritation and promotes a healthy gut environment. Focus on high-fiber foods, lean proteins, and probiotics. Minimize spicy, acidic, and fatty foods.
H. Pylori Treatment Eradicates the primary bacterial cause of chronic inflammation. Requires a doctor's diagnosis via breath, stool, or blood tests, followed by a course of antibiotics and acid-reducing medication.
Medication Review Reduces exposure to drugs that can harm the gastric mucosa. Talk to a doctor about alternatives or protective co-therapies if long-term NSAID use is necessary.
Probiotic and Prebiotic Intake Supports a healthy gut microbiome, which can be disrupted by low stomach acid. Consume fermented foods like yogurt and kefir, and prebiotic-rich foods like garlic and onions.
Hydration and Exercise Improves overall digestive motility and function. Drink plenty of fluids and engage in regular, gentle physical activity, such as walking.
Stress Management Reduces the negative impact of stress on the digestive system. Practice mindfulness, yoga, and other relaxation techniques.

How to Discuss Stomach Concerns with Your Doctor

If you are an older adult experiencing persistent or unusual digestive symptoms, it is crucial to consult a healthcare provider, preferably a gastroenterologist. They can properly diagnose the cause of your symptoms and rule out serious conditions. Your doctor may perform an endoscopy to visualize the stomach lining directly and take biopsies to assess for atrophic changes. Blood tests can also check for anemia and nutrient deficiencies. Be prepared to discuss your diet, medication use, and any family history of digestive issues.
